Hướng dẫn sử dụng multiple authentication trong Laravel 5.4 ( Phần 2 )

Ở bài trước , mình đã hướng dẫn các bạn thiết lập các môi trường cần thiết để sử dụng multiple authentication trong Laravel 5.4 rồi, nếu chưa xem các bạn có thể xem tại đây . Tiếp theo trong bài này mình sẽ hướng dẫ các bạn các cấu hình để cho laravel nhận được multiple authentication.

Việc tiếp theo trong việc cấu hình và sử dụng multiple authentication là chúng ta cần tạo 1 Middleware để  xác thực người dùng đăng nhập vào hệ thống hay chưa bằng câu lệnh như sau

Sau khi tạo thành công mình khai báo nó thành như sau :

Nếu các bạn đã xem bài thứ nhất thì hẳn sẽ còn nhớ trong bài đó mình hướng dẫn các bạn tạo một controller là MemberController . Bây giờ mình sẽ mở file đấy lên và bỏ đoạn code sau vào

Cuối cùng việc gần như quan trọng nhất trong 2 bài này đó chính là cấu hình cho nó . Các bạn mở file Config/Auth.php lên trong phần guards sửa thành như sau

Cũng tại file này tìm đến providers thay bằng đoạn code sau

Cuối cùng tại passwords các bạn sửa thành

Như vậy là thành công rồi đấy , các bạn chạy đường dẫn domai.com/dang-ky để hưởng thụ kết quả nhé =]] . Khi muốn kiểm tra member đã đăng nhập hệ thống hay chưa các bạn có thể dùng

Hoặc nếu muốn show thông tin member hiện tại các bạn dùng

. Chúc các bạn thành công

Tác giả : Đỗ Văn Bảo

Hiểu biết hạn hẹp , từ ngày theo CNTT thì tính tình hay quên. Vì vậy viết blog này để sau này quên còn có cái mà tìm lại.

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*